Genoa

Genoa

Genoa, NV

Genoa is about 45 minutes south of Reno. Genoa has two wonderful, educational museums. The Mormon Station State Historic Park Museum owned and operated by the Nevada State Parks Dept., and the Genoa Courthouse Museum owned and operated by the Douglas County Historical Society. It's also home to Nevada's oldest bar!

Virginia City

Virginia City

Virginia City, NV 89440

Silver mines, ghost tours and trains! Virginia city is built on top of some of Nevada's oldest and deepest silver mines. There are great museums, awesome food and fun shops to explore. Just 35 minutes away from Reno, you and your family could spend a whole day here and still not see it all!

Animal Ark Wildlife sanctuary

Animal Ark Wildlife sanctuary

1265 Deerlodge Rd, Reno, NV 89508

Animal Ark is located north of Reno on thirty-eight acres and primarily features native North American predators, though a few exotic species have found a home there. Animal Ark educates tens of thousands of children and adults a year about ecological principles and wildlife by providing special programming events and educational tours.
